Vikings win five set thriller over All Saints, Davis sets record

Updated: Oct 15, 2021

Fort Worth, TX - The Vikings (12-8, 1-0) continued their winning streak, beating All Saints on the road in five sets. In a highly contested match, with both student sections out in full force, the Vikings took the fifth set, 15-11 to close out the victory.


The Vikings took the first two sets behind the play of heralded freshmen Sul Davis. The Vikings won the first set 25-21 and took the second set 25-19.


All Saints had no answer for Davis. Davis set a TAPPS record with 42 kills during the match. After her state record performance, she was named DFW volleyball player of the week for the second time this season.


“Suli has made an immediate impact on our program since her arrival on campus. I knew she had this type of potential and to be honest she is just scratching the surface. She is a great kid, who is all about the right things and comes from a huge supportive family,” head coach Rosalyn Thorpe stated.


After All Saints battled back to win the third and fourth sets, the stage was set for the final set. Battling back from adversity, Davis sealed the deal blocking an All Saints attempt to secure the district victory.


The Vikings will continue district play on the road Friday at Midland Christian.
